The Basílica de Nuestra Señora del Pilar is a testament to Spain's rich history and architectural prowess. Dominating the Plaza del Pilar in Zaragoza, this basilica is not merely a place of worship; it is a beacon of cultural and spiritual significance. With its majestic Baroque towers and vibrant tiled domes, it commands attention from every angle. Visitors often find themselves gazing upward, mesmerized by the intricate frescoes painted by Francisco de Goya, a native son of Aragon. The basilica's character is a blend of elegance and grandeur, a reflection of the devotion that has shaped it over centuries.
